首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我在一个特定的文件位置有100个受密码保护的excel工作簿(2016),有2个密码需要解锁。

在这个特定的文件位置有100个受密码保护的Excel工作簿(2016),其中有2个密码需要解锁。为了解锁这些密码保护的Excel工作簿,您可以采取以下步骤:

  1. 使用Excel VBA宏解锁密码:通过编写Excel VBA宏代码,您可以自动化解锁密码保护的Excel工作簿。您可以使用VBA宏中的Workbook.Unprotect方法来解除工作簿的密码保护。具体的代码示例如下:
代码语言:txt
复制
Sub UnlockWorkbooks()
    Dim wb As Workbook
    Dim password1 As String
    Dim password2 As String
    
    password1 = "password1" ' 第一个密码
    password2 = "password2" ' 第二个密码
    
    ' 遍历文件夹中的所有Excel文件
    Dim file As String
    file = Dir("C:\Your\File\Path\*.xlsx") ' 文件夹路径
    
    Do While file <> ""
        Set wb = Workbooks.Open("C:\Your\File\Path\" & file, , , , password1) ' 打开工作簿
        
        ' 如果第一个密码无法解锁,则尝试第二个密码
        If wb.ProtectStructure Then
            wb.Unprotect password2
        Else
            wb.Unprotect password1
        End If
        
        ' 在这里可以执行其他操作,例如修改工作簿内容
        
        wb.Close SaveChanges:=True ' 保存并关闭工作簿
        file = Dir
    Loop
End Sub

请注意,上述代码中的"C:\Your\File\Path\"应替换为您实际的文件夹路径,"password1""password2"应替换为实际的密码。

  1. 使用第三方工具解锁密码:除了使用Excel VBA宏,还可以使用一些第三方工具来解锁密码保护的Excel工作簿。这些工具通常具有更强大的解锁功能,并且可以处理大量的Excel文件。一些常用的工具包括PassFab for Excel、Excel Password Recovery等。您可以在官方网站上找到这些工具,并按照说明解锁密码保护的Excel工作簿。
  2. 密码破解:如果您忘记了密码,并且没有备份密码,您可以尝试使用密码破解工具来恢复密码。这些工具使用暴力破解或字典攻击等方法来尝试破解密码。然而,这种方法可能需要较长的时间,并且并不保证成功。一些常用的密码破解工具包括Passper for Excel、Excel Password Cracker等。

需要注意的是,解锁密码保护的Excel工作簿可能涉及到法律和道德问题。在尝试解锁密码之前,请确保您有合法的权限和正当的理由。此外,建议您在解锁密码之前备份所有受密码保护的Excel工作簿,以防止数据丢失。

对于云计算领域的相关产品和服务,腾讯云提供了一系列解决方案,包括云服务器、云数据库、云存储、人工智能等。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

领券